Bayplay Lodge is located in Blairgowrie on the Mornington Peninsula, a 90-minute drive from Melbourne. Close to the Blairgowrie township with cafés, Post Office and shops, and 4km from the main historic town of Sorrento. A 500-metre walk through the tea trees will bring you to the bay beach for bathing or evening strolls and a 1.5km walk will take you to the Mornington Peninsula National Park with ocean views, spectacular beaches and rock pools to discover. (Melway Reference 167 H3) Bayplay Lodge is set on an acre amidst the tea trees in a peaceful setting just 500m from the beach. The Lodge offers a large fully fenced yard with barbecue facilities, a meeting room, fully-equipped kitchen and lounge area with gas fireplace, TV, DVD and VCR. The Lodge has 9 bedrooms, sleeping up to 33 people with doubles/twins and family rooms with 4 or 6 beds bunk style, and 2 rooms with Queen beds. Pool Use: There is a swimming pool on the property which is used for scuba dive training. The pool is shared amongst lodge guests, cottage guests and scuba dive training sessions, so if you are a group who has booked the whole lodge and would like to know the available pool times for your weekend, please call the day prior for details. Self-Catering is available in a fully equipped kitchen, or ask for a catered option. | |
